This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in New York, +1 more state.
• Gather and validate information essential for underwriting new business cases.
• Deliver customer service and assistance to agents and underwriters via phone and email.
• Address inquiries, acquire underwriting requirements, follow up on outstanding offers, compile documents, and liaise with reinsurers.
• Update claims and/or underwriting workflow systems while ensuring the accuracy of input data.
• Keep records of customer interactions and transactions.
• Assess forms and policy documents for completeness, approval, and release.
• Organize and process exam-only and informal inquiry files.
• Secure authorizations, research physicians, affiliates, and addresses, request reports, receive APS and physician responses, and coordinate reimbursements.
• Prepare and manage reinstatement, exchange, full-term conversion, and reissue paperwork.
• Issue annuity contracts and life policies; prepare amendments and collect initial premiums.
• Handle incoming mail, faxes, medical releases, inactive cases, and policies not taken.
• Stay informed about underwriting programs, replacement procedures, claims, new business, company policies, and state regulations.
• For the Case Manager role: establish and maintain vendor relationships, reconcile vendor invoices, process complex term conversions, assist with initial claims forms and reports, mentor colleagues, and provide feedback to management.
